Summary:The invention discloses a color two-dimensional code anti-counterfeiting method based on a support vector machine, and the method comprises the steps: firstly generating a color two-dimensional code containing a watermark, then collecting a color two-dimensional code image through employing an APP application program, carrying out the preprocessing, extracting texture and color combination features through employing a gray-gradient co-occurrence matrix method and a color space conversion method, finally, training the image data by using a support vector machine (SVM) algorithm to establish a model, and distinguishing the image data of the test set.
